Grade 4 · On-level practice · 10 questions · Version PG-1TS4QWH-BF4B

Free printable
1.Identify the appositive: Our dog, a beagle, loves walks.
2.Choose: The news was / were surprising.
3.Correct the comparison: Of the three, Lee ran faster.
4.Choose: Neither answer is / are correct.
5.Identify the prepositional phrase: The keys are under the cushion.
6.Choose the correct pronoun: The coach spoke to Maya and I / me.
7.Identify the conjunction: Although it rained, we played.
8.Add punctuation: If you finish early__ begin reading.
9.Use a semicolon: The trail was steep__ we continued anyway.
10.Add punctuation: We packed maps__ water__ and snacks.

Answers and teaching notes

Use the answers to check the work after the learner finishes. For writing prompts, the guide describes what a strong response should include.

Show answers for version 12
  1. Identify the appositive: Our dog, a beagle, loves walks.a beagle
  2. Choose: The news was / were surprising.was
  3. Correct the comparison: Of the three, Lee ran faster.Of the three, Lee ran fastest.
  4. Choose: Neither answer is / are correct.is
  5. Identify the prepositional phrase: The keys are under the cushion.under the cushion
  6. Choose the correct pronoun: The coach spoke to Maya and I / me.me
  7. Identify the conjunction: Although it rained, we played.Although
  8. Add punctuation: If you finish early__ begin reading.,
  9. Use a semicolon: The trail was steep__ we continued anyway.;
  10. Add punctuation: We packed maps__ water__ and snacks., and ,
